Founded in 2002 and headquartered in Sydney, Austrailia, Atlassian Corporation Plc is an Australian-American software company globally headquartered in Sydney, Australia, with a United States headquarters in San Francisco, California, that provides collaboration, development, and issue-tracking software for teams. The company develops and provides tools for project management, software development, and IT service management. Atlassian offers products such as Jira, a workflow management system for planning, organizing, tracking, and managing work and projects; Confluence, a content collaboration platform for documentation and knowledge sharing; Trello, a task management and collaboration tool; and Bitbucket, a git code management product for version control and code collaboration. The company serves a diverse range of customers across industries including technology, telecommunications, retail, finance, media, and government sectors, facilitating applications in project management, software development, and IT operations. Atlassian operates the Atlassian Marketplace, an online marketplace for selling third-party and Atlassian-built add-ons and extensions that supplement and enhance the functionality of its core products.
